Given the following information, determine the cost of ending inventory at June 30 using the LIFO perpetual inventory method. Assume this is the first month of the company's operations. June 1: 15 units were purchased at $20 per unit.
June 15: 12 units were sold.
June 29: 8 units were purchased for $25 per unit.

Contact Precautions
Measures taken in healthcare settings to prevent the spread of infections through direct or indirect contact with patients or their environment.
Airborne Precautions
Infection control measures taken to prevent disease transmission through air currents, relevant for pathogens that can travel on dust particles or small respiratory droplets.
Standard Precautions
A set of infection control practices used to prevent transmission of diseases that can be acquired by contact with blood, bodily fluids, non-intact skin, and mucous membranes.
